In 2007, Israel Finkelstein and Neil Asher Silberman stated which the archaeological proof reveals that Judah was sparsely inhabited and Jerusalem not more than a small village. The evidence suggested that David dominated only being a chieftain about a place which can't be referred to as a condition or for a kingdom, but extra for a chiefdom, much smaller sized and constantly overshadowed because of the more mature and a lot more effective kingdom of Israel for the north.

one. Civil War: David immediately faraway from Ziklag and took up his quarters at Hebron, where by he was David without delay anointed king about his individual tribe of Judah. Consequently started the cleavage between Judah and Israel. Right here he was joined, apparently for The 1st time, by his nephew Joab. Abner, on the other hand, loyal to his former learn, had Esh-baal (1 Chronicles 8:33), son of Saul, anointed king more than the remaining tribes at Mahanaim, a fortified city East on the Jordan. War continued between David and Abner for quite a few yrs, fortune often favoring David. Looking at matters have been going from him Abner forced Esh-baal into a private quarrel with himself after which transferred his allegiance and persuaded his facet to transfer theirs to David (2 Samuel three:21).
